Pulicat Lake is one of the major wetlands in India. It is the second largest brackish water lagoon in India next to Chilika Lake in Orissa state. Pulicat Lake sits beside the Bay of Bengal so, the study on the mouth is vital. The investigations were carried out by using multi-temporal satellite imageries of IRS P6, LISS III data for four years viz., 2009, 2011, 2012 and 2013. Subsequent changes...

This study attempts to measure and characterize urban sprawl using its multiple dimensions in the Jamnagar city, India. The study utilized the multi-date satellite images acquired by CORONA, IRS 1D PAN & LISS-3, IRS P6 LISS-4 and Resourcesat-2 LISS-4 sensors. The extent of urban growth in the study area was mapped at 1:25,000 scale for the years 1965, 2000, 2005 and 2011. The growth of urban ar...

LISS IV sensor's data from IRS-P6 satellite was used to produce land use map of eastern region of Isfahan, the studied part of which has an area of 22121 hectares. Its three band data, namely band 2 (Green), band 3 (Red) and band 4 (Near infra red) of LISS-IV sensor images with 5.8 m ground resolution were georeferenced by nearest neighbor method and first-order polynomial model to the DEM map ...
